Bluetooth audio lag

Just got my 2026 gle450e and i noticed it has audio lag when connected to Bluetooth or iPhone CarPlay, sometimes just a slight lag but gets significant at times too. I also have audio lag with my 2019glc with different phones (android, iPhone 15 and now 16) and I thought it was just the car being old. But even with this new Gle,I still get the audio lag with my iphone 16, phone calls seem to be fine with both the glc and Gle. I haven’t tried wired connection tho. I never had this with Gle 450/ Gle 63/ G 63 or Honda odyssey.
does anyone experience this too? Is there a known fix?

Yes, there is clear audio lag and I accept it as ok. It is probably due to an internal buffer (I.e. the phone sends audio to MBUX which then processes it and stores about 2 seconds give or take , which can be useful in case the source is a bit choppy).

I personally don’t have any problem with that.
